Pikeman85 Posted November 11, 2010 Share Posted November 11, 2010 The graphic glitch I was having, with very slow graphics upon installation of any sort of graphical enabler at all was partially solved. I think it's related to my HDMI to DVI cable. When I plugged in a VGA cable, while it was lower resolution (max seemed to be something like 1200xYYYY), it worked fine. I am THINKING a DVI-DVI cable will work fine, but I haven't had the time to test it yet. I know several people had my same problem, so I am letting you know the solution I found.
